CVE-2023-2825 is a critical path traversal vulnerability affecting GitLab CE/EE version 16.0.0. An unauthenticated attacker can exploit this flaw to read arbitrary files on the server if an attachment exists within a public project nested at least five groups deep. With a CVSS score of 7.5 (HIGH) and an EPSS score indicating high exploitability, this vulnerability poses a significant risk due to its low attack complexity and potential for sensitive data exposure. Exploit code, including Metasploit modules and Nuclei templates, is publicly available, and the vulnerability has garnered substantial community discussion and media coverage, suggesting a high likelihood of active exploitation.
